As a Data Entry Operator, you will be part of a dynamic team that values collaboration, innovation, and continuous learning. **Key Responsibilities** As a Data Entry Operator, your primary responsibilities will include: * **Data Entry and Management**: Perform input of customer and account data from source documents, including text-based and numerical information. Organize information according to priorities to prepare source data for computer entry. * **Research and Verification**: Conduct research to find further information if needed and review data for deficiencies or errors. Correct any incompatibilities if possible and check output for accuracy. * **Data Solutions and Techniques**: Utilize appropriate data solutions, techniques, and procedures to optimize data entry activities and ensure data integrity. * **Reporting and Storage**: Prepare reports, store completed work in designated locations, and perform backup operations to ensure data security. * **Office Equipment and Supplies**: Perform scanning and printing of documents, respond to queries for information, and access relevant files. * **Confidentiality and Security**: Ensure adherence to corporate policies of data integrity and security, and maintain confidentiality of corporate information. * **Office Equipment Maintenance**: Oversee the proper usage of office equipment and report any problems to ensure smooth operations. **Requirements and Qualifications** To be successful as a Data Entry Operator, you will need to possess the following qualifications and skills: * **Experience**: 2+ years of experience working in a Data Entry Operator or Office Clerk position. * **Administrative Duties**: Solid experience with administrative duties, including office equipment usage and data management. * **Software Skills**: Good practical experience with MS Office and data management software. * **Communication Skills**: Excellent knowledge of correct spelling, grammar, and punctuation. * **Attention to Detail**: Accuracy, high typing speed, and close attention to detail. * **Organization and Responsibility**: Strong organization skills, good responsibility, and confidentiality. * **Education**: High school diploma; additional computer training or certification will be a bonus. **Essential Skills and Competencies** To excel in this role, you will need to possess the following essential skills and competencies: * **Data Entry Speed and Accuracy**: Ability to enter data quickly and accurately, with a high level of attention to detail. * **Problem-Solving**: Ability to identify and resolve data entry issues, including errors and inconsistencies. * **Communication**: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, to effectively interact with colleagues and stakeholders. * **Teamwork**: Ability to work collaboratively as part of a team to achieve common goals. * **Adaptability**: Ability to adapt to changing priorities and deadlines, and to learn new software and systems. **Career Growth Opportunities and Learning Benefits** As a Data Entry Operator, you will have opportunities to grow and develop your skills and career.
